2023 Honda CR-VThe 2023 Honda CR-V represents a new generation of Honda's best-selling compact SUV, offering significant upgrades in design, technology, performance, and comfort. Known for its versatility and reliability, the CR-V continues to deliver a balanced driving experience while enhancing practicality and modern appeal.Exterior DesignThe 2023 CR-V boasts a bold and rugged design that emphasizes a more mature and refined aesthetic. The latest generation is longer and wider than its predecessor, giving it a commanding presence on the road. Front End: A larger, more pronounced grille with gloss black or chrome accents dominates the front fascia. Flanking the grille are sleek LED headlights with a sculpted design, while a contoured hood adds a sense of dynamism. Side Profile: Strong character lines run along the body, creating a streamlined yet muscular look. The 18-inch alloy wheels (standard on lower trims) or available 19-inch alloys (Sport Touring Hybrid) add a sporty touch, complemented by body-colored mirrors and window trim. Rear End: The vertical LED taillights, a signature design element, are sharper and more contemporary, enhancing the vehicle's width visually. The tailgate integrates seamlessly with a roof-mounted spoiler for a sporty yet functional design. Dimensions: The 2023 CR-V is larger, with a longer wheelbase (+1.6 inches) and increased overall length (+2.7 inches), providing more cabin and cargo space.Interior DesignInside, the 2023 CR-V features a clean and modern design that prioritizes comfort, technology, and practicality. Honda has incorporated upscale materials and a user-friendly layout for a premium feel. Dashboard: A horizontal dashboard design features high-quality soft-touch materials, with a honeycomb-patterned mesh that conceals air vents for a minimalist look. Seating: All trims offer supportive and spacious seating for five passengers, with improved legroom thanks to the increased dimensions. Higher trims feature leather upholstery, power-adjustable front seats, and heated seating options. Cargo Space: The CR-V excels in practicality, offering 39.3 cubic feet of cargo space behind the rear seats. Folding the rear seats flat expands this to an impressive 76.5 cubic feet, making it one of the most spacious compact SUVs. Ergonomics: Ample small-item storage, including a large center console and redesigned cupholders, ensures excellent day-to-day usability.Performance OptionsThe 2023 Honda CR-V offers two powertrain options: a traditional turbocharged gasoline engine and an advanced hybrid system, providing choices for performance or efficiency-focused buyers.Turbocharged Gasoline Engine (EX, EX-L trims) Engine: 1.5L turbocharged inline-4 Power: 190 horsepower, 179 lb-ft of torque Transmission: Continuously Variable Transmission (CVT) Drivetrain: Front-wheel drive is standard, with Honda's Real Time AWD available for better traction in adverse conditions. Fuel Economy: EPA-estimated 28 MPG city / 34 MPG highway / 30 MPG combined (FWD); AWD variants achieve 27/32/29 MPG.Hybrid Powertrain (Sport, Sport Touring trims) Engine: 2.0L Atkinson-cycle inline-4 paired with two electric motors Power: Combined 204 horsepower, 247 lb-ft of torque Transmission: Electronic Continuously Variable Transmission (e-CVT) Drivetrain: Standard AWD (Sport Touring) or optional AWD (Sport) Fuel Economy: EPA-estimated 43 MPG city / 36 MPG highway / 40 MPG combined (FWD). Driving Dynamics: A stiffer chassis, longer wheelbase, and refined suspension contribute to a smoother ride and improved handling. A new hill descent control system is standard, enhancing confidence on steep or slippery terrain. TechnologyThe 2023 CR-V integrates cutting-edge technology across all trims, making it both connected and user-friendly. Infotainment System: Lower trims (EX) come with a 7-inch touchscreen, while higher trims (EX-L and above) feature a 9-inch touchscreen with w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to integration. Wireless Charging: Available on EX-L and higher trims, along with additional USB ports for front and rear passengers. Audio System: A 4-speaker system is standard, while higher trims include an 8-speaker premium system or a 12-speaker Bose system (Sport Touring). Driver Information Display: A customizable 7-inch digital gauge cluster provides key vehicle information at a glance.SafetyThe 2023 Honda CR-V prioritizes safety, equipping all trims with the latest Honda Sensing® Suite of advanced driver-assistance features. Standard Safety Features: Collision Mitigation Braking System Road Departure Mitigation Adaptive Cruise Control with Low-Speed Follow Lane Keeping Assist System Traffic Jam Assist Additional Features on Higher Trims: Blind Spot Information System Rear Cross Traffic Monitor Front and Rear Parking Sensors The CR-V has also been designed with Honda's next-generation Advanced Compatibility Engineering (ACE) body structure, improving crash protection for occupants.Practical Features Hands-Free Tailgate: Available on EX-L and Sport Touring trims for convenient cargo access. Towing Capacity: Gasoline models can tow up to 1,500 pounds, while hybrid models are rated for 1,000 pounds.Specifications Trim Levels EX EX-L Sport Hybrid Sport Touring Hybrid Engine 1.5L Turbo 1.5L Turbo 2.0L Hybrid 2.0L Hybrid Horsepower 190 hp 190 hp 204 hp 204 hp Drivetrain FWD/AWD FWD/AWD AWD AWD Fuel Economy (FWD) 28/34/30 MPG 28/34/30 MPG 43/36/40 MPG -- Fuel Economy (AWD) 27/32/29 MPG 27/32/29 MPG 40/34/37 MPG 40/34/37 MPG ConclusionThe 2023 Honda CR-V is a refined, feature-rich compact SUV that builds on its legacy of reliability and practicality.
